## Releases

Good news for the support crew: GridGobbler 3.1 finally tames the spreadsheet export memory hog. Exports now stream row-by-row instead of loading the whole workbook into RAM, so those "export crashed my session" tickets should mostly dry up. If a customer still hits memory errors, confirm they're on 3.1 or later before escalating. All release packages are signed by the Thornely build system, and you can verify them with the key just below.

rollout seal: bky4_ujcA

# Contacts: LiftSim

LiftSim covers elevator-dispatch modeling for the Verranta towers project. Dispatch algorithm questions: simulation pod. Scenario configs and load profiles: ops tooling. Weekly sync items go in the shared agenda by Tuesday noon. For anything blocking a demo, contact the simulation lead at the address below.

alerts address for kafof-bagag: kasael@olvarqdyn.corp

**Key ceremony checklist — item 7 (Sproutline scheduler signing key)**

Plugin authors: before your watering-schedule plugin can publish to the Sproutline registry, its manifest must be countersigned during the quarterly key ceremony. Confirm the ceremony laptop is offline, the Mulchmere HSM is attached, and two witnesses have initialed the log. Then unseal the signing enclave by entering the recovery passphrase shown immediately below this item.

strongbox words: druvan-lamys-eliius-jorax-istox-soreth-ulays-gilix-ralix-oliiel-norwyn-casvan-praius

Ticket: Vault lockout blocking GuideWhisper release

For the weekly eng sync: the secrets vault holding signing credentials for GuideWhisper, our audio-guide app for the Lentrow Museum of Maritime Curiosities, sealed itself after three failed unseal attempts during Tuesday's deploy. Until it's reopened, we cannot push the narration-pack update for the new exhibit wing. Priya has verified the hardware token works; the remaining blocker is the recovery step. To unseal, enter the passphrase exactly as recorded below.

vault phrase of yaguf-hahaf = druath-holix